Gentoo Linux Security Advisory
Title: Mailutils: SQL Injection (GLSA 200506-02)
Severity: normal
Exploitable: remote
Date: June 06, 2005
Bug(s): #94824
ID: 200506-02
Synopsis
GNU Mailutils is vulnerable to SQL command injection attacks.
Background
GNU Mailutils is a collection of mail-related utilities.
Affected Packages
Package: net-mail/mailutils
Vulnerable: < 0.6-r1
Unaffected: >= 0.6-r1
Architectures: All supported architectures
Description
When GNU Mailutils is built with the "mysql" or "postgres" USE flag, the sql_escape_string function of the authentication module fails to properly escape the "" character, rendering it vulnerable to a SQL command injection.
Impact
A malicious remote user could exploit this vulnerability to inject SQL commands to the underlying database.
Workaround
There is no known workaround at this time.
Resolution
All GNU Mailutils users should upgrade to the latest available version: Code: | # emerge --sync
# emerge --ask --oneshot --verbose ">=net-mail/mailutils-0.6-r1" |
